Miriam Kottleman Goer

Miriam Kottleman Goer, 97, better known as “Mimi”, passed away peacefully Saturday morning January 20, 2024, at Kempton Nursing Home in Charleston SC.

Mimi was born June 27 1926 in Orlando Florida to Harry And Ruby Goldstein Kottleman. Mimi attended college at the University of South Carolina where she was majoring in Art when she met and married her husband of 65 years, Ernest Julius Goer. Mimi and Ernie spent most of their early to mid-life raising their family in Charleston and their later life spending most winters in Boca Raton FL. 

Mimi was predeceased by her parents, her husband Ernest Goer, her son Randy Goer and her (3) siblings, Florence Kottleman Albert, Hindy Kottleman Wolly, and Buddy Kottleman.

Mimi enjoyed traveling the world with her husband Ernie, as well as spending time in her beloved Florida. She loved playing cards, as well as spending time with her (4) children, (9) grandchildren and (7) great grandchildren.

Mimi participated in many Jewish organizations including Emanuel Synagogue Sisterhood, Hadassah, Ort, and Charleston Jewish Federation, where she was a “Lion of Judah”.

Mimi and Ernie were a philanthropic couple donating to many organizations such as Charleston Community Foundation, College of Charleston Jewish Studies Building, Jewish Community Center Building Fund, Porter Gaud School, The Citadel, and Spoleto Festival USA.
